Output 58fe04ba1f85e01ea8178083f80b0a9871875abce36697df301cd15f206f5530:67

value
2246
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c3ffab501285a49b4558c87dc329cee570984a70fb158348ea6d864e2e5d683
address
bc1p9sll4dgp9pdyndz43jracv5uaetsnp98p7c4sdyw5mvxfch966psuufs8u
transaction
58fe04ba1f85e01ea8178083f80b0a9871875abce36697df301cd15f206f5530
spent
true